    What Are Afruimwagens? A Clear Definition

    The term afruimwagens comes from the Dutch words “afruimen” meaning “to clear away,” and “wagen” meaning “wagon” or “cart.” Literally translated, it means “clearing carts.” In everyday usage, the word refers to mobile carts used to clear tables, transport loads, or move items from one area to another with ease.

    Though the name has Dutch origins, the concept of afruimwagens is global—today the term is used in English‑language circles to indicate clearing carts, bussing carts, or service trolleys. Their design is focused on making repetitive tasks easier while minimizing physical strain on workers.

    Unlike ordinary handcarts or basic utility trolleys, modern afruimwagens are engineered for durability, mobility, hygiene, and multitasking—features that make them especially valuable in high‑volume commercial environments.

    Why Afruimwagens Matter: Core Benefits Explained

    Understanding the real value of afruimwagens requires looking past their simple appearance. These carts contribute to efficiency and safety in many ways.

    1. Enhanced Efficiency and Workflow

    In settings like restaurants or event halls where staff is under constant time pressure, quick clearing and table turnover matter. With afruimwagens, workers can clear multiple tables or service stations in a single trip, drastically reducing walking time and avoiding unnecessary back‑and‑forth journeys.

    This efficiency translates into faster service, reduced wait times for guests, and higher capacity during peak service hours—a competitive advantage for businesses that value speed and customer satisfaction.

    2. Improvements in Hygiene and Cleanliness

    Containment matters, especially in hospitality, healthcare, and food‑service environments. Afruimwagens help keep dirty dishes and waste contained while separating cleaned items from used ones, which minimizes contamination risks and simplifies sanitation processes downstream.

    Materials like stainless steel (RVS) are naturally easy to clean and resistant to bacteria growth, making them a hygienic choice for busy kitchens and cafeterias.

    3. Reduced Physical Strain and Better Safety

    Carrying large stacks of plates, trays, or bags filled with waste can cause muscle strain, fatigue, and even injuries. Using afruimwagens eliminates heavy lifting and redistributes weight through wheels and ergonomic handles, reducing the physical burden on workers. This is not only ergonomic but also promotes safer workplaces with fewer occupational injuries.

    4. Organizational Benefits

    Modern afruimwagens often include built‑in bins, cutlery racks, or compartments that allow staff to sort waste, recycling, and reusable items immediately. This organization saves time in sorting later and supports sustainability goals in kitchens and cafeterias.

    Different Types of Afruimwagens

    Afruimwagens come in a wide variety of styles and capacities to suit different environments and tasks. Let’s explore the most common categories.

    1. Hospitality Afruimwagens

    These are the most recognizable type—designed with multiple shelves or trays, smooth rolling wheels, and sometimes integrated waste bins. These carts allow waitstaff to collect dishes, trays, glasses, and utensils from tables and bring them efficiently to dishwashing areas.

    Key features often include quiet wheels, ergonomic push handles, and optional accessories like cutlery holders. These models balance mobility with functionality and hygiene.

    2. Plastic or Lightweight Models

    Made from polypropylene or ABS plastic, these afruimwagens are lightweight, easy to maneuver, and typically more affordable. They are ideal for schools, smaller cafés, corporate cafeterias, or seasonal events where frequent heavy‑duty usage isn’t required.

    3. Heavy‑Duty Industrial Afruimwagens

    Industrial versions are built with stronger frames—often metal or reinforced composites—to handle heavy loads. These are suitable for warehouses, factories, construction sites, and large event spaces where tasks might involve moving tools, equipment, or materials.

    Some even include rugged pneumatic tires for uneven surfaces or pathways.

    4. Electric or Powered Afruimwagens

    Innovation in utilities has introduced motor‑assisted or electric afruimwagens, especially in large facilities like airports or factories. These variants reduce physical exertion even more and can help with heavier loads over longer distances.

    5. Specialized or Multi‑Purpose Models

    Advances in design have enabled multi‑purpose versions that combine serving, clearing, waste separation, and transport functions—making them versatile tools in busy operations.

    Material Choices: What to Consider

    The performance and durability of an afruimwagen often depend on the materials used in its construction:

    • Stainless Steel (RVS): Highly durable, easy to clean, corrosion‑resistant, and ideal for kitchens, hospitals, or any hygiene‑sensitive environment.

    • Plastic: Lightweight, quieter when moving, cost‑effective, and suitable for lighter duties.

    • Aluminium: A balance between strength and low weight, often used in hybrid or outdoor models.

    Choosing the right material depends on workload, environment, and budget.

    Key Features and Design Elements

    When selecting an afruimwagen, several design elements can make a big difference in performance:

    • Wheel Quality: Smooth wheels with swivel capability and brakes improve maneuverability and safety.

    • Ergonomic Handles: Comfortable grips reduce fatigue.

    • Shelving or Tier Count: More shelves mean higher capacity, whereas fewer shelves may allow greater flexibility for odd‑shaped items.

    • Integrated Bins or Compartments: Great for sorting cutlery, waste, or recyclables on the spot.

    • Noise‑Reduction Features: Rubber or sound‑dampening wheels help maintain a calm dining atmosphere.

    Buying Guide: What to Look For

    When choosing an afruimwagen, consider:

    • Capacity: Match the cart to your load requirements.

    • Materials: Choose stainless steel for hygiene or plastic/aluminium for lightweight mobility.

    • Features: Wheels, brakes, ergonomic handles, and compartments increase versatility.

    • Maintenance: Choose easy‑to‑clean surfaces and durable build quality.

    • Brand & Support: Trusted suppliers ensure reliability and spare parts availability.

    Maintenance Tips to Ensure Longevity

    To keep an afruimwagen in top condition:

    • Clean after every use to prevent residue buildup.

    • Regularly check wheels, handling joints, and shelves for wear.

    • Store in dry, accessible locations.

    • Replace worn parts early to prevent larger damages.
